WebOct 10, 2015 · 1 Answer Stefan V. Oct 10, 2015 No reaction takes place. Explanation: You're actually dealing with tert-butanol, a tertiary alcohol, which cannot be oxidized by acidified potassium dichromate. Acidified potassium dichromate is actually a solution that contains sulfuric acid and potassium dicromate. WebAlcohols can be oxidized into a variety of carbonyl compounds depending on the nature of the alcohol and the oxidizing agent used. Secondary alcohols can only be oxidized to ketones while primary alcohols are oxidized to aldehydes and carboxylic acids depending on whether a mild or strong oxidizing agent is used..
